It's less transactions. Imagine you're paying your cable bill.. you can move some value to the side chain (one transaction) then make 12 monthly transactions-- on the side chain, so off the main chain--and then after cancelling move the balance back to the main chain (second transaction)

Thus 14 transactions become 2.
